LINCOLN, Neb. (WOWT) - This day 25 years ago was the start of John Cook’s illustrious career at the University of Nebraska Lincoln.

Cook led the Huskers to a 3-0 sweep of the Northwestern Wildcats, the first of what would be a perfect 34-0 season.

It culminated in the second Volleyball National Championship in UNL’s history, and the first of four that Cook would win in his time in Lincoln.

Cook called it a career earlier this year , capping a historic 25 seasons, just like his mentor Tom Osbourne did in 1997.
